Mean Time Between Repairs (MTBR)

Maintenance definition:

A metric that measures the average time elapsed between failures of a system or component that require repair. MTBR is used to assess the reliability and performance of equipment, with a higher MTBR indicating better reliability. Tracking MTBR helps maintenance teams identify trends, evaluate the effectiveness of maintenance strategies, and make informed decisions to improve equipment uptime and reduce maintenance costs.
